Why Patch and Pray Fails in Springfield
Springfield weather can expand and contract roofing materials quickly. Cheap surface patches often fail because they do not address flashing, pipe boots, vents, valleys, gutter overflow, or storm-worn shingles. The repair should solve the cause, not just cover the stain.
The Hidden Traveler Problem
Water may enter near a vent, wall flashing, valley, pipe boot, or lifted shingle and then travel along decking before dripping into the ceiling. That is why the visible stain may not show where the roof is actually leaking.
Storm Damage and Hidden Leaks
Hail can bruise shingles and loosen granules, while wind can lift shingle edges and break seals. These issues may not leak immediately, but the next heavy rain can push water into weakened areas.
Gutters and Drainage Problems
Overflowing gutters, clogged downspouts, and water backing up near fascia can make leak symptoms worse. A full inspection should review roof drainage, fascia, soffit, siding, and roof-edge areas.
When a Targeted Repair Is Enough
A targeted repair may solve the problem when damage is limited to a pipe boot, flashing area, small shingle section, vent, valley, or isolated roof edge. If leaks keep returning or damage is widespread, replacement may make more sense.

Can a small roof leak wait?
No. Small leaks can cause mold concerns, damaged insulation, rotted decking, stained drywall, and higher repair costs if moisture continues to enter the home.

What is the first step for a ceiling stain?
Take photos, protect belongings below the stain, avoid walking on the roof, and schedule a professional moisture and roof inspection.
